(1) MINIMUM SALARY.--The Commissioner of Education shall |
|
17
|
establish a statewide task force to review the implications of |
|
18
|
establishing a minimum salary for Florida public school |
|
19
|
teachers. The task force shall include 15 members who are |
|
20
|
teachers, principals, district school board members, district |
|
21
|
school superintendents, and legislators. Associations |
|
22
|
representing school personnel shall make recommendations to the |
|
23
|
commissioner for appointment to the task force. Consideration |
|
24
|
shall be given to current differentials between steps on salary |
|
25
|
schedules, degrees earned, performance pay, district cost-of- |
|
26
|
living, and other relevant implications of a minimum pay policy. |
|
27
|
The task force shall submit its findings to the Governor, the |
|
28
|
President of the Senate, and the Speaker of the House of |
|
29
|
Representatives by January 1, 2004.
